BATE software calculates pH for complex mixtures of acid and base up to 4 dissociation steps. It generates titration curves for these compounds with ionic strength calculations and a built-in database of weak acid and base solutions.

In addition, BATE has the ability to calculate ionic strength based on the dissociated forms concentrations, which can be omitted or forced upon the solution as needed. The program comes with an editable database of common weak acids and bases, as well as the option to input acid and base dissociation constants and protonation constants.
With BATE's built-in calculator, users can easily calculate molar masses and concentrations for any given substance formula. The software also generates comprehensive printouts that describe equilibrium, including information on concentrations and activities of all ions present in the solution—along with activity coefficients when applicable.
Titration printouts contain titration curves for both the acid/base and base/acid titrations, along with the pH of all end points. Furthermore, BATE comes with an extensive tutorial and help section to simplify the learning curve for users.
